A funeral director’s role begins with the initial call, often at any hour, providing immediate care and transportation for your loved one. In Sharon, where many families have deep local roots, this professional understands the importance of handling these first steps with the utmost respect. They then meet with you to discuss your wishes, whether you envision a traditional funeral service at a local church, a celebration of life at a family home overlooking the Housatonic River, or a simple direct cremation. They listen carefully to your stories and preferences, helping to translate your memories into a meaningful tribute.
Beyond the emotional support, the funeral director manages the myriad logistical details that can feel overwhelming. This includes filing the necessary legal paperwork with Connecticut state authorities and the Sharon town clerk, coordinating with cemeteries like the Sharon Cemetery or others in the region, and arranging for clergy, musicians, or florists. They handle the practical aspects of preparation and presentation, always ensuring your loved one is cared for according to your family’s values and any specific religious or cultural customs important to you.
